Simplifying 22t2 + -11t = 0 Reorder the terms: -11t + 22t2 = 0 Solving -11t + 22t2 = 0 Solving for variable 't'. Factor out the Greatest Common Factor (GCF), '11t'. 11t(-1 + 2t) = 0 Ignore the factor 11.Subproblem 1
Set the factor 't'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ying t = 0 Solving t = 0 Move all terms containing t to the left, all other terms to the right. Simplifying t = 0Subproblem 2
Set the factor '(-1 + 2t)' equal to zero and attempt to solve: Simplifying -1 + 2t = 0 Solving -1 + 2t = 0 Move all terms containing t to the left, all other terms to the right. Add '1' to each side of the equation. -1 + 1 + 2t = 0 + 1 Combine like terms: -1 + 1 = 0 0 + 2t = 0 + 1 2t = 0 + 1 Combine like terms: 0 + 1 = 1 2t = 1 Divide each side by '2'. t = 0.5 Simplifying t = 0.5Solution
t = {0, 0.5}
